ST MARY'S CATHOLIC SCHOOL vs Jordan/Jackson Elementary
Jordan/Jackson Elementary has a higher overall rating of 7.1/10 compared to 3.9/10. Jordan/Jackson Elementary is significantly larger with 738 students, about 3.2× the size of ST MARY'S CATHOLIC SCHOOL (230).
